Treasure Mountain Junior High Student Passes Out Due Vaping THC

PCSD

The Park City School District sent a text alert to parents and guardians alerting them that a student was transported to the hospital after passing out at Treasure Mountain Junior High School. It is believed that the student smoked THC from a vaping pen. A 9th grade student who provided the THC was referred to the police. Carolyn Murray has this:

District Communications Director, Melinda Colton does not know if the child overdosed, just that the student passed out at school. 

 
The message goes on to say that safety of students is paramount and that the administration and teachers understand the concern students have for their peers.  They ask that parents help to ensure a safe and drug free environment.
 
They ask if anyone needs assistance or direction in seeking support, or if substance abuse or use is suspected, to please contact a school counselor.
